Eigenvalue/eigenvector assignment for multivariable systems and further results for output feedback control

The design procedure proposed by Srinathkumar and Rhoten for eigenvalue/eigenvector assignment is reinterpreted and its relationship to the matrix pseudoinverse is pointed out. An eigenvalue/eigenvector assignment method for output feedback control of nth-order n-input m-output (m≤n) systems is also presented. Geometric interpretation of state-space equations readily shows how many, and which, elements of the closed-loop-system eigenvector or reciprocal basis vector can be specified.
